University adjusting student spring COVID-19 testing strategy
February 25, 2021
UNIVERSITY PARK, Pa. – Penn State is adjusting its spring 2021 COVID-19 testing strategy to increase the use of walk-up testing among students and implement additional rapid testing at the various testing locations on the University Park campus. This adjustment emerged through COVID-19 Operations Control Center monitoring that shows active student use of walk-up testing has proven to be an important mitigation factor that can be expanded. New technology enhances Penn State s COVID contact tracing, data tracking effort
February 17, 2021
UNIVERSITY PARK, Pa. At the start of the spring semester, Penn State launched a new platform across all of its campuses that increases the University’s ability to manage coronavirus case investigations and helps speed up contact tracing processes for students and employees who are COVID-positive or a close contact.
